None of Cittadella, Frosinone, Venezia and Palermo were able to take control of their respective Serie B playoff semi-finals.

Cittadella and Frosinone was a battle of sixth versus third, but while the latter went ahead through Luca Paganini’s opener, Nicolo Brighenti scored an own goal just before half-time to leave both sides level.

The same outcome was seen between Venezia and Palermo, who surprisingly chopped top scorers Coronado and Ilija Nestorovski.

Antonino La Gumina [pictured, right] stuck first for the Sicilians shortly after the restart, only for Davide Marsura to pull one back just four minutes later, ahead of the second legs on Sunday.
